Whitmore House, East Crescent - N11 3AU
Key Building Insights
Whitmore House, East Crescent is a residential building situated on East Crescent, London, N11 with 16 addresses.
It ranks as the 724th largest and 201st most expensive of the 793 buildings in the N11 area. The most common property type is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The building contains a total of 16 properties: 16 flats.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in Whitmore House, East Crescent sold for £327,000 on 29th September 2022. Since then prices are down an average of 4.2%.
The current average value in the building is £290,591.
The Whitmore House, East Crescent Sales Market has decreased by 7.2% over the last 10 years.
